Output efb0d691d578953aad39a687f1570c2a0067821aa3f8704cea2ccb5f80a873f7:16

value
170205789
script pubkey
OP_0 OP_PUSHBYTES_20 8a6b380c246af3937abd6e37d6aac51806cb4ad1
address
bc1q3f4nsrpydteex74adcmad2k9rqrvkjk3s3wjh8
transaction
efb0d691d578953aad39a687f1570c2a0067821aa3f8704cea2ccb5f80a873f7